Update Info - Steam Theory Brewing Co
This restaurant was reported as closed. If it is open, let us know.
Steam Theory Brewing Co
340 Singleton Blvd
Dallas, TX 75212
340 Singleton Blvd
Dallas, TX 75212
This restaurant was reported as closed. If it is open, let us know.